Produktbeschreibung
In the wild heart of Africa, the war to protect the last of the wild is fought not by soldiers of nationsbut by those who refuse to look away.

When Grace Carter takes her place among Kruger National Park's elite anti-poaching rangers, she's determined to step out from the shadow of her legendary father, Hugh. But when a routine patrol turns into an ambush by professional killers, the lines between family, duty, and survival blur. Old allies are called back into the fightveterans, soldiers, and conservationists united by loyalty and loss.

From the scorched deserts of Mali to the blood-red dust of Kruger, Passing The Torch is a relentless, deeply human story of courage, sacrifice, and legacy. As Hugh's body fails him, his daughter rises to carry the mission forwardjoined by a new generation of warriors forged in different fires but bound by one purpose: to defend the wild from those who would destroy it.

A gripping blend of military realism, African wilderness, and emotional depth, Passing The Torch captures the cost of leadership and the unbreakable bond between those who stand guard over the natural world.

Autorenporträt
Hamilton Wilde writes from the heart of South Africa, where wide skies and wild places shape both his stories and his spirit. A cancer survivor, he understands the fragility of life and the stubborn courage it demands. His writing reflects that fight vivid landscapes, flawed heroes, and a deep belief in second chances. When he isn't crafting stories that explore loss, loyalty, and redemption, he's probably somewhere outdoors, grateful for another sunrise and another page.
